MISCELLANEOUS FOREIGN AWARDEES Government Contract #19PP5026P0135

MISCELLANEOUS FOREIGN AWARDEES was awarded a contract with the United States Government for $35,085.00. The contract was awarded by the agency office U.S. EMBASSY PORT MORESBY, which is a division with the Department of State within the Department of State.

Summary of Award

The recipient of the federal contract is "Miscellaneous Foreign Awardees" located in the United States. The contract, issued by the Department of State, is for exporting household effects for an ambassador, valued at $35,085. Notable spending transaction includes the one transaction for the full contract amount on February 1, 2026.
